My wife lost her memory two years ago, and for a long time I thought that was the tragedy.

I was wrong.

The tragedy was what happened in the places her memory could not protect.

My name is Michael Carter.

I am sixty-eight years old, retired from the local power company, and I used to believe I understood my own house.

That is a dangerous kind of comfort.

The morning everything came apart, the neurology clinic smelled like hand sanitizer, printer toner, and burned coffee from a pot nobody had cleaned since breakfast.

Sarah sat beside me in a pale blue cardigan, rubbing the edge of her wedding ring with her thumb.

Daniel sat on the other side of her with his knee bouncing.

That little sound kept tapping against the tile floor.

Tap.

Tap.

Tap.

I should have hated it.

Instead, I kept telling myself he was nervous because he loved his mother.

That was the kind of lie I had grown skilled at telling.

Sarah and I had been married since 1978.

We had started in a rented duplex with a leaky kitchen faucet, two plates that did not match, and a mattress on the floor because the bed frame my cousin promised never showed up.

She never complained.

When I worked storm duty, she kept dinner warm in the oven even when I came home after midnight.

When our daughter Megan had ear infections, Sarah slept upright in the recliner with that baby against her chest.

When Daniel was born, she cried before the nurse even placed him in her arms because she said she had known his face before she saw it.

That was Sarah.

She loved first and asked questions after.
